This arrangement is a great way to build confidence with an oompah bass pattern in your left hand — that steady root-chord, root-chord pulse at 100 BPM gives the ballad its gentle drive, so keep it relaxed and even before you add anything on top.
Your biggest challenge will be the eleven chords, especially moving between C♯sus4 and C♯, and Esus4 to E — those sus4 resolves need to feel smooth, so isolate them and drill the finger swap slowly until it's automatic.
I'd suggest learning hands separately first, locking in the left-hand bass until it feels almost boring, then layering in the right-hand melody.
Watch the F♯m to G♯m transition; that whole-step shift up can catch you off guard mid-phrase.
Once it clicks, loop the chorus a few times at around 70 BPM and gradually bring it up to tempo.
This is the song that'll really solidify your sus4 resolutions and make them feel like second nature.
